The Conversion Factor: The Bridge Between Kilograms and Pounds



The key to converting between kilograms and pounds lies in the conversion factor. One kilogram is approximately equal to 2.20462 pounds. This means that to convert kilograms to pounds, you simply multiply the number of kilograms by this factor. Conversely, to convert pounds to kilograms, you divide the number of pounds by this factor. This seemingly simple equation forms the backbone of all kilogram-to-pound conversions.

Calculating 20kg in lbs: A Step-by-Step Guide



Now, let's apply this knowledge to our central question: how many pounds are in 20 kilograms?

1. Identify the conversion factor: 1 kg ≈ 2.20462 lbs

2. Perform the calculation: 20 kg 2.20462 lbs/kg ≈ 44.0924 lbs

Therefore, 20 kilograms is approximately equal to 44.09 pounds. While the precise conversion yields a decimal value, for most practical purposes, rounding to 44.1 lbs or even 44 lbs would be sufficient depending on the required level of accuracy.

Beyond the Conversion: Understanding Weight vs. Mass



It's important to note a subtle but significant difference between weight and mass. Mass is the amount of matter in an object and remains constant regardless of location. Weight, on the other hand, is the force of gravity acting on that mass. While often used interchangeably in everyday language, the distinction is crucial in scientific contexts. Kilograms measure mass, while pounds measure weight. However, in most everyday situations, the difference is negligible and the terms are used relatively interchangeably.
